
BMW 8 Series Gran Coupe840i M Sport 4dr Auto
£43,777
£43,777
£19,590
£440 off£41,990
£24,750
£21,490
£500 off£15,490
£500 off£21,250
£24,490
£17,990
£13,050
£15,890
£14,750
£34,750
£1,260 off£17,490
£23,690
£12,450
£13,890
£15,300
6283-6300 of 7,584 vehicles